Top Car Thief Jailed for Over Five Years in Major Mercedes Van Heist

A 41-year-old man has been locked up for five years and four months after masterminding a huge conspiracy to nick Mercedes vans across the East of England.

Miroslav Pesko: The Ring Leader Behind the Motor Theft Gang

Miroslav Pesko, from Greenbay Road, Charlton, London, was found guilty at Norwich Crown Court after a lengthy three-week trial that wrapped up on Thursday, 5 November. The case was delayed earlier this year due to Covid-19.

Pesko led a well-organised crime ring, using specialist skills to steal vehicles. He worked with five other men, including Almantas Andriuskevicius and Ignas Bielevicius, both 25 and from Lowestoft, arrested alongside Pesko in London in September 2019.

Gang Stole Over 100 Mercedes Vans – Worth Over £1 Million

  • The gang targeted Mercedes vans across East England from January to September 2019.
  • They removed electronic ignition switches, had Pesko recode keys at his London home, then drove the stolen vans to a ‘chop shop’ in Essex.
  • Vehicles were stripped for parts or shipped abroad; personal belongings dumped and tracking devices discarded.
  • Registration plates were swapped for cloned versions to avoid detection.

Police Crack Down After Complex, Lengthy Investigation

Detective Inspector Matt Adams, who led the probe, said:

“This investigation began in May last year targeting suspected criminals in Lowestoft but quickly expanded. Pesko’s gang stole over 100 Mercedes vans worth more than £1 million, not including personal items inside or the lost earnings of van owners.

“The investigation was complex and took months, but our dedicated team, with help from specialist units across the region, has brought these offenders to justice.”

Other Gang Members Also Caged

  • Dzanetas Simanskas (27) pleaded guilty and was jailed for 12 months in May 2020.
  • Ignas Bielevicius was locked up for 18 months the same month.
  • Tadas Taraskevicius, considered a minor player, got 15 months in August 2020 for conspiracy plus other theft offences.
  • Viktoras Sakalauskas fled to Lithuania but was extradited and charged after police cooperation. He pleaded guilty in October 2020.
  • Almantas Andriuskevicius (aka Zuira) pleaded guilty and awaits sentencing.
